    Sammanfattning : The field of organ-on-chip is a relatively new area of research and builds upon the principle of engineering microfluidic systems to mimic the body’s internal environment as precisely as possible. Eventually these models could hopefully simulate whole organ-systems and enable the examination of the cell’s or organ’s reaction to foreign substances like new pharmaceuticals in a better way than current models.     Sammanfattning : Multiphase Electrical Machines (MPEMs) with variable phase-pole configurations have recently gained interest as it offers advantages such as a larger operating range and improved fault tolerance compared to more traditional MPEMs. The current state-of-the-art modeling and control method, Vector Space Decomposition (VSD), has the drawback of introducing discontinuities in the model when transitioning from one phase-pole configuration to another.
